More rains across UP in coming days: MeT dept

- HT Correspond­ent lkoreporte­rsdesk@hindusnati­mes.com

LUCKNOW: The Met office has warned of more rains across UP, including Lucknow, in the next three days. The forecast for the state is rain/thunder showers very likely at a few places over eastern UP and at many places over the western part of the state.

According to IMD’s forecast, both eastern and western parts of UP will receive fairly widespread (51-75% possibilit­y of rain) showers on Monday and widespread (75-100%) rainfall on Tuesday and Wednesday.

The forecast for Lucknow and adjoining areas is partly cloudy sky with rain/thunder showers in some areas.

The maximum and minimum temperatur­es would be around 35 and 27 degrees Celsius respective­ly.

On Sunday, maximum temperatur­e in Lucknow was recorded at 35.3 degrees (two notches above normal) and the minimum was 28.3 degrees (three degrees above normal).

Bahraich recorded the maximum rainfall – 39.6 mm, followed by Allahabad 37.9 mm, Varanasi 20.4, Agra 16.3 and Aligarh 6.8 mm during the last 24 hours.

Chitrakoot district administra­tion, in a message, said following intense rain on Saturday night there was sudden increase in the water levels at Ramghat, situated on Mandakini river.

“The water level touched the ghat walkway in the morning. We have alerted shop owners at Ramghat. The level has now receded,” an official said.

“We’re keeping a watch on the water level in view of rains in Madhya Pradesh,” said the official.
